Python自动化提取字符串中的中文字符技术分享

版权申诉
0 下载量 181 浏览量 更新于2024-09-29 收藏 1.2MB ZIP 举报
资源摘要信息:"Python自动办公-04 快速提取一串字符中的中文.zip" 知识点一:Python编程语言在自动办公中的应用 Python是一种广泛用于自动办公的编程语言,它以简洁的语法和强大的库支持著称,非常适合用于处理办公自动化中的各种任务。在自动办公领域,Python可以用来实现文件自动化处理、数据报表生成、网络数据抓取、邮件自动发送等任务。本资源中提到的“快速提取一串字符中的中文”便是Python在办公自动化中的一个小应用,通过编写相应的脚本,可以高效地从大量文本数据中提取出所需信息,大幅提高工作效率。 知识点二:正则表达式在字符提取中的应用 正则表达式(Regular Expression)是一种文本模式,包括普通字符(例如,每个字母和数字)和特殊字符(称为"元字符")。它们提供了一种强大的文本处理方法,用于匹配、查找和提取字符串中的特定模式。在本资源中,提取一串字符中的中文可能涉及到使用正则表达式来定位和匹配中文字符。在Python中,可以使用内置的`re`模块来实现正则表达式的功能,通过编写正则表达式规则来识别和提取字符串中的中文字符。 知识点三:Python的字符串处理能力 Python语言本身对字符串的处理能力就很强大。它提供了多种字符串操作的方法,比如字符串分割、替换、查找、大小写转换等。在提取中文字符的场景中,可能涉及到字符串的遍历、判断字符类型以及字符的提取等操作。Python的字符串类型可以直接进行这些操作,或者结合列表推导式、循环控制结构等,实现更为复杂和定制化的字符串处理需求。 知识点四:Python文件操作与数据处理 在自动办公过程中,经常需要对文件进行操作,如读取文件内容、写入处理后的数据等。Python标准库中提供了多个用于文件操作的模块,如`open()`函数用于打开文件,`os`和`shutil`模块用于进行文件的路径操作、文件夹管理等。本资源中的实践可能包含了如何读取一个文件,处理其中的文本数据,然后将处理后的数据写回文件或输出到控制台,这是办公自动化中非常常见且实用的技能。 知识点五:压缩包文件结构 本资源本身是一个压缩包文件,包含了三个主要文件:`04.ipynb`、`04.py`,以及一个包含`data`和`images`两个子目录的`data`目录。`04.ipynb`是一个Jupyter Notebook文件,它允许用户在一个交互式的环境中编写代码和解释文本。`04.py`则是一个Python脚本文件,其中应该包含了用于提取字符中中文的Python代码。而`data`目录可能包含了一些需要处理的样本数据和相关的图片资源,这在实际的自动办公项目中是常见的情形,用于存储输入数据和生成的输出结果。 通过以上知识点的介绍,可以看出Python在自动办公领域具有强大的应用潜力。自动提取中文字符只是其中一个非常实用的例子。在实际工作中,掌握Python编程和相关库的使用,可以大幅提高工作效率,并为解决各种自动化任务提供可能。